AvailableAbout Max
Friendly, playful, Originally from a hoarding case. Max was adopted and returned 24 hours later. Adopter claimed that Max had multiple seizures in the 24 hours that she had him. The seizures reportedly happened after eating two different grain free dog foods. Max has been monitored by shelter staff for the last month and no seizures have been seen. We recommend keeping Max on a regular dog food and avoiding grain-free diets as a precaution. If seizures happen in the future, Max will need to be evaluated by a veterinarian and would most likely be placed on daily medication to prevent seizures.
